Why Live in Downtown Burlingame

Downtown Burlingame is a sought-after Bay Area neighborhood featuring a mix of condos and charming homes, including classic Tudors, bungalows, craftsman cottages, and Spanish Missions. The area is known for its vibrant commercial district with boutique shopping and award-winning dining. Burlingame Avenue, or "The Ave," is a local hotspot with unique stores, restaurants, and popular eateries like Backhaus – Burlingame, Mykonos Meze, and Limón. The neighborhood hosts several annual events, such as A Walk with Wine and the Burlingame Fall Festival, fostering a strong sense of community. Primrose Playground and the expansive Washington Park offer recreational options, while the nearby Coyote Point Recreation Area provides waterside trails and fishing spots. Downtown Burlingame is commuter-friendly, located 17 miles south of San Francisco and 23 miles north of Silicon Valley, with easy access to California State Route 82, the Burlingame Train Station, and numerous SamTrans buses. The neighborhood is safer than the national average, enhancing its appeal. Highly-rated schools include Washington Elementary, Burlingame Intermediate School, and Burlingame High School, known for its extensive AP classes and competitive Robotics team.

Is Downtown Burlingame a good place to live?
Downtown Burlingame is a good place to live. Downtown Burlingame is considered very walkable and very bikeable. Downtown Burlingame is a neighborhood with a crime score of 4, on par with the average neighborhood in the U.S. Downtown Burlingame has 5 parks for recreational activities. It is very dense in population with 23.9 people per acre and a median age of 42. The average household income is $149,239 which is above the national average. College graduates make up 68.1% of residents. A majority of residents in Downtown Burlingame are renters, with 79% of residents renting and 21% of residents owning their home.
